"the recount" is a grammatically correct and commonly used phrase in written English
It can refer to a process of retelling or re-examining events or information, typically in a formal or official context. Example: The newspaper published an article about the election, highlighting the controversy surrounding the recount of votes in the tight race between the two candidates.
